A Household of Faith
Commentators emphasize that the command to circumcise wasn't limited to Abraham's biological children but included everyone in his household, even servants bought from foreigners. John Calvin notes this shows God's grace extending beyond bloodlines and establishes a principle that every pious family ought to be a 'church,' with the head of the household responsible for leading all members in faith.
